Officers Capture Wanted Man After Foot Pursuit In Red Bluff

A wanted man on a bicycle led Red Bluff Police on a chase Tuesday afternoon that ended in a supermarket. 29-year-old Jonathan Ables of Corning was seen by an officer on Main Street. Knowing he had a felony warrant, the officer tried to stop Ables, who fled behind several businesses and over the railroad tracks to behind Raley’s. He then abandoned his bicycle and ran inside the grocery store. With officers chasing him on foot, Ables shoved his way through customers and ran to the rear of the store, knocking bottles of wine onto the floor behind him in an attempt to delay his pursuers. He was eventually caught in a rear storage area and booked into jail.
